The International AIDS Society (IAS) calls on the Burmese Government to reverse a ruling made on November 18 to shut down a charitable HIV/AIDS clinic in Rangoon. The government demand came just one day after Aung San Suu Kyi, the recently released Nobel Peace Prize laureate visited the centre to show her support.
The Globe and Mail profiles former President Jimmy Carter and the Carter Center's decades-long efforts to eradicate guinea worm disease, also known as dracunculiasis. According to the newspaper, "In 2011, there were 1,060 cases of guinea worm disease identified in the world, in four countries," and "staff and volunteers from the Carter Center have visited every one of the 26,500 villages where guinea worm was identified" to provide education on prevention, as well as treatment.
